Old Habits Die Hard

Traditional patterns form a routine,

Creating rituals that are tough to quash.

Trapped in habitual ways of dependency,

Establishing a reliance on customs.

Indulgences like smoking are rough to beat,

Tendencies such as laziness are hard to crush.

In order to abolish the trends of old habits,

Self-discipline must prevail against obsession.

Even though compulsive behaviors are addictive,

Ambition to quit unhealthy desires is always possible.
